Divisions for Two Bass Viols on a Ground (with Keyboard Realization) Viola da gamba series No. 11 by Christopher Simpson
A modern edition of a set of divisions in G prepared from Oxford, Bodleian MSS Mus. Sch. C77. Score and Parts. From Margriet Tindemans
A Compendium of Practical Musick ... Together with Lessons for Viols & c. The Third Editio by Christopher Simpson
This treatise contains music theory and musical examples for different combinations of viols.
